The Rise of Broken Planet: A Streetwear Revolution
Streetwear has transformed from a niche subculture into a dominant force in fashion. What started with skateboarders and hip-hop enthusiasts in the 1990s has now become a global phenomenon. Brands like Supreme, Off-White, and Fear of God paved the way, but the latest wave of streetwear focuses not just on exclusivity and hype but also on sustainability and ethical production.
Enter Broken Planet, a brand that embodies this shift. The label is built on the philosophy of eco-conscious fashion without compromising style. With bold graphic tees, oversized fits, and a strong emphasis on environmental messaging, Broken Planet has quickly garnered a dedicated following among Gen Z and millennials who prioritize both aesthetics and sustainability.

2. Sustainability at the Core
Unlike many mainstream fashion brands that contribute to environmental degradation, Broken Planet prioritizes sustainability. Their T-shirts are often made from organic cotton, recycled fabrics, and ethically sourced materials. By focusing on eco-friendly production methods, the brand ensures minimal waste and a lower carbon footprint.
Additionally, the company emphasizes slow fashion—releasing limited drops rather than mass-producing items. This approach not only increases the exclusivity of the products but also reduces excess inventory and textile waste, which are major issues in the fashion industry.
